Wargaming is hard at work fighting bots and teamkillers. So, in late September - early October, patch 9.3 will be released, which introduces a completely new "punitive system" that will automatically ban both for inaction and for unsportsmanlike behavior, expressed in self-destruction, blocking allies, and much more. For killing an ally, the system began to ban from patch 0.8.5, which was released on April 18, 2014, but the ban time is usually limited to a couple of days. To ban a teamkiller for a long time, you need to contact technical service with screenshots showing the number of "minus" frags. However, game screenshots may also be needed in other cases: showing off medals to friends after a battle, screening a unique balance, etc. How to take screenshots in World of Tanks?

In fact, the answer to this question is very simple. The developers of World of Tanks did not reinvent the wheel and installed the screenshot button on the Print Screen (Prt Sc) key. When you press this key, the screenshot is automatically saved to the folder with the game client. Game screenshots are stored in the Games\World_of_Tanks\screenshots folder in JPEG format.

Alas, the game client does not allow you to create screenshots in other formats, but the quality of JPEG files is excellent. The resolution of the screenshots is equal to the resolution of your monitor. When the player clicks on the screenshot button, the game interface will indicate that the screenshot has been saved.

But lately there have been problems with taking screenshots. For some players, after pressing the Print Screen button, the client automatically closes, for others it freezes tightly. In these cases, special software for taking screenshots will help.

You can use Fraps, Joxi, or WinSnap, but it's better to install the lightweight IrFanView screen capture utility on your computer. The official site of the screenshot is http://www.irfanview.com. The program is in English, but it is easy to understand it. We go to the IrFanView website and click on the "Download" button.

After downloading, install the utility and run it.

Press the "C" button on the keyboard to open the IrFanView settings. In the "Capture Zone" line, select the first item - full screen. In the "Capture Method" check the "Hot Key" item and click on the keyboard any key that you want to take screenshots.

The last setting is the ā€œAfter the captureā€ item: set the trigger to the ā€œSave captured image as fileā€ item and select the location to save the file, as well as the format and mask for the name of the future screenshot. When finished, press the "Start" button.

The program will automatically close, and you just have to go into the game and take screenshots with the set key.

Screenshots using Windows

How to take a screenshot in World of Tanks? First, let's turn to the most popular method, which is implemented using the Windows systems. There is a button on the keyboard called Print Screen. With it, you can enter the image on the screen into the memory buffer. And if you combine this function with the Paint program, then you can easily create screenshots of the game. But keep in mind that the memory buffer can save one copy, so you should not press the button many times and try to save a whole chain of pictures. For this case, there is a special and convenient program called Fraps. And our method is perfect to answer the question of how to take a screenshot in World of Tanks.

Screenshots with Fraps

Fraps is a unique video recording and screenshot program aimed at the gaming audience. The application creates the highest quality videos and screenshots in the background of all other utilities, so it is better to use it first. The program has an intuitive interface, so you can quickly understand its functionality. It allows you to set a timer for taking screenshots (that is, the time period after which a screenshot is automatically created). It has a special function that allows you to assign a key to manually create a photo, and has a lot of additional and convenient elements for this matter. And when the question arises of how to take a screenshot in World of Tanks, you can safely launch Fraps.

Other screenshot software

It is also worth noting that there are also quite interesting and popular programs for taking screenshots, such as LighShot, Screen Capture, Joxi, Screenshot Marker. Each of them has its own unique settings, functions, converters and many other elements for comfortable use. You can try each program and choose the most suitable one. Fraps has one negative point - the application consumes a lot of resources, and this sometimes lowers the FPS, which can adversely affect the gameplay, especially in the midst of a tough tank battle. Therefore, if you do not have a powerful computer, then it is better to choose a program from this list.
